BACKGROUND & AIMS: Early oral nutrition (EON) has been shown to improve recovery of gastrointestinal function, length of stay and mortality after abdominal surgery; however, early oral nutrition often fails during the first week after surgery. Here, a multi-modal early oral nutrition program is introduced to promote recovery of gastrointestinal function and tolerance of oral nutrition.Entities:

Differences between groups in recovery of gastrointestinal function
| Variables | Multimodal EON group | Conventional care group |
|
|---|---|---|---|
| Time to first defecation, h (mean ± SD) | 49 ± 7 | 62 ± 5 | <0.001 |
| Time to flatus, h (mean ± SD) | 32.8 ± 5.3 | 42.9 ± 4.8 | <0.001 |
| Recovery time of bowel sounds, h (IQR) | 24 (21, 27) | 35 (31, 37) | <0.001 |
| Prolonged postoperative ileus, n (%) | 5 (9.4%) | 13 (24.1%) | 0.043 |
| Recurrent postoperative ileus, n (%) | 3 (5.7%) | 6 (11.1%) | 0.489 |
| The nasogastric tube reinsertion rate, n (%) | 4 (9.4%) | 8 (14.8%) | 0.359 |
EON early oral nutrition, IQR interquartile ranges
